Full results from qualifying for the Turkish Grand Prix at Istanbul Park, round 14 of the 2020 Formula 1 season.

2020 Turkish Grand Prix - Qualifying results

Pos Driver Team Q1 Q2 Q3
1 Lance Stroll Racing Point 2:07.467s 1:53.372s 1:47.765s
2 Max Verstappen Red Bull 1:57.485s 1:50.293s 1:48.055s
3 Sergio Pérez Racing Point 2:07.614s 1:54.097s 1:49.321s
4 Alexander Albon Red Bull 1:59.431s 1:52.282s 1:50.448s
5 Daniel Ricciardo Renault 2:05.598s 1:54.278s 1:51.595s
6 Lewis Hamilton Mercedes 2:07.599s 1:52.709s 1:52.560s
7 Esteban Ocon Renault 2:06.115s 1:53.657s 1:52.622s
8 Kimi Räikkönen Alfa Romeo 2:01.249s 1:53.793s 1:52.745s
9 Valtteri Bottas Mercedes 2:07.001s 1:53.767s 1:53.258s
10 Antonio Giovinazzi Alfa Romeo 2:07.341s 1:53.431s 1:57.226s
11 Lando Norris McLaren 2:07.167s 1:54.945s
12 Sebastian Vettel Ferrari 2:03.356s 1:55.169s
13 Carlos Sainz McLaren 2:07.489s 1:55.410s
14 Charles Leclerc Ferrari 2:04.464s 1:56.696s
15 Pierre Gasly AlphaTauri 2:05.579s 1:58.556s
16 Kevin Magnussen Haas 2:08.007s
17 Daniil Kvyat AlphaTauri 2:09.070s
18 George Russell Williams 2:10.017s
19 Romain Grosjean Haas 2:12.909s
20 Nicholas Latifi Williams 2:21.611s
